Output 42aeb7ac937e2fcec78c2937eeabb2cbaa6a28bde3485ccfce0602100a1835e1:0

value
371648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1238c39ae7c84a2083079b471f429d4812c2a1 OP_EQUAL
address
3EeDhrNNGGoQETgG184RVKk2DCc1FKnX5Z
transaction
42aeb7ac937e2fcec78c2937eeabb2cbaa6a28bde3485ccfce0602100a1835e1
confirmations
63578
spent
true